Hi Guys;

I am looking to put a relief zipper on my Whites Discovery drysuit, I located a place there in Portland at Aquatic sports. They said they could do this. I bought the drysuit suit with the boots, wax and all the paper work used from a guy back east and he used it once.($200) It fits perfect with room.

My question is anyone familiar with Aquatic sports and their business? Do they have a good reference? Or does anyone know where I could have this work done.

BentRod, another option for you would be to call Kim at USiA waders and drysuits here in St. Helens Oregon and see if he'll do it for you.
He makes his own waders and drysuits so I don't know if he'll touch other brands but he put on a relief zipper for someone recently for $50 (it was one of his products though). Looked like a good quality zipper too with reinforced seams. Worth a shot.
